Jake is a component that lets you execute your CakePHP applications inside Joomla. It is meant to provide a transparent bridge between Joomla and CakePHP, allowing your applications to be run with or without Joomla, with absolutely no need to change your existing code.
What is Joomla?
Joomla is an open source content management system, used to build websites which content is almost purely dynamic. From their website:
Joomla! is an award-winning Content Management System (CMS) that will help you build websites and other powerful online applications. It is used all over the world to power everything from simple, personal homepages to complex corporate web applications.
What is CakePHP?
CakePHP is a rapid development framework for PHP. It helps developers build robust applications, fast. Here’s what the CakePHP team says:
Cake is a rapid development framework for PHP which uses commonly known design patterns like ActiveRecord, Association Data Mapping, Front Controller and MVC. Our primary goal is to provide a structured framework that enables PHP users at all levels to rapidly develop robust web applications, without any loss to flexibility.
Why Jake?
Joomla! 1.5 and CakePHP each have robust application development frameworks. Jake connects both frameworks into a single, integrated environment that Joomla! and Cake developer communities can extend in ways yet unimagined. Stay tuned, Jake is going to enable some very cool applications.
